Tess / Pathé! ; Renn Productions presents a Roman Polanski film ; screenplay, Gerard Brach, Roman Polanski, John Brownjohn ; executive producer, Pierre Grunstein ; produced by Claude Berri ; directed by Roman Polanski ; Burrill Productions.

An adaptation of Thomas Hardy's Tess of the d'Urbervilles. A strong-willed peasant girl is sent by her father to the estate of some local aristocrats to capitalize on a rumor that their families are from the same line.
